Analysis

The most recent figure for seed cotton, unginned — gross production value in Central Asia is 3.73 million 1000 Int$, measured in 2024.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 18.9% on the previous year and down 15.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, seed cotton, unginned — gross production value in Central Asia peaked at 5.50 million 1000 Int$ in 1993 and was at its lowest, 3.70 million 1000 Int$, in 2018.

That places Central Asia 12th out of 26 groups with data for 2024, putting it in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 33 years of available data.

Seed cotton, unginned — Gross Production Value in Central Asia, year by year

Annual values for Seed cotton, unginned — Gross Production Value (constant 2014-2016 thousand I$) in Central Asia, 1992 to 2024.
Year 1000 Int$ Change
1992 4.88 million 1000 Int$
1993 5.50 million 1000 Int$ +12.6%
1994 5.37 million 1000 Int$ -2.4%
1995 5.28 million 1000 Int$ -1.6%
1996 3.86 million 1000 Int$ -27.0%
1997 4.35 million 1000 Int$ +12.7%
1998 4.09 million 1000 Int$ -6.0%
1999 5.00 million 1000 Int$ +22.4%
2000 4.27 million 1000 Int$ -14.6%
2001 4.80 million 1000 Int$ +12.5%
2002 4.33 million 1000 Int$ -9.9%
2003 4.13 million 1000 Int$ -4.6%
2004 5.12 million 1000 Int$ +24.0%
2005 5.19 million 1000 Int$ +1.4%
2006 4.77 million 1000 Int$ -8.1%
2007 5.07 million 1000 Int$ +6.3%
2008 4.94 million 1000 Int$ -2.5%
2009 4.51 million 1000 Int$ -8.8%
2010 4.82 million 1000 Int$ +7.0%
2011 4.91 million 1000 Int$ +1.8%
2012 4.45 million 1000 Int$ -9.3%
2013 4.34 million 1000 Int$ -2.5%
2014 4.42 million 1000 Int$ +1.8%
2015 4.25 million 1000 Int$ -4.0%
2016 4.19 million 1000 Int$ -1.3%
2017 4.27 million 1000 Int$ +2.0%
2018 3.70 million 1000 Int$ -13.5%
2019 4.17 million 1000 Int$ +12.8%
2020 4.63 million 1000 Int$ +11.0%
2021 4.86 million 1000 Int$ +5.1%
2022 5.00 million 1000 Int$ +2.7%
2023 4.60 million 1000 Int$ -7.9%
2024 3.73 million 1000 Int$ -18.9%

The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
